China Housing: Watch The Money China’s new housing bubble is something that we’ve covered several times here ValueWalk. Most the time we’ve concentrated on home price growth in China’s tier 1 and tier 2 cities where the growth is most alarming. However, one area of the housing market with not covered as much is the mortgage lending market. With the surge in new home loans amid months of record-high property sales, a key question is whether the strong lending trend is sustainable.
